Mexican Peso Strengthens To 6-day High Against U.S. Dollar
09 September 2015 - 4:03PM
RTTF2
The Mexican Peso gained ground against the U.S. dollar in
European morning deals on Wednesday, as oil prices firmed after
China promised more measures to revive flagging economy.
Fears over China eased after China's finance ministry Tuesday
indicated that it would allocate more funds to support some
infrastructure projects and implement tax cuts for small
businesses.
The Mexican Peso appreciated to 16.74 against the greenback, its
strongest since September 3, and was up by 0.48 percent from
Tuesday's closing value of 16.82. The next possible upside target
for the Mexican currency may be located around the 15.5 zone.
